Output 57c966c0240b9126db06996fde411f0d7b5efcaf8bc4c24fd5543ae6b23c4d3a:17

value
24614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6fa0355cb6004bfa089515deba5e71b1826a17a OP_EQUAL
address
3QCuewh2qEvbAyj4LMdD4mBygLvVqKx7XD
transaction
57c966c0240b9126db06996fde411f0d7b5efcaf8bc4c24fd5543ae6b23c4d3a